
Students can track their progress in the Student Services Online system. Your curriculum has been entered into the database and is updated as you complete courses. You may also visit the Student Services office for a personal review of your academic audit.
Required courses must be taken in the mini-semesters specified, no exceptions. Students may not drop required courses. Students must re-take required courses they fail.

All students must complete a capstone course requirement.
Required courses must be taken in the mini-semester(s) specified (no exceptions). Students may not drop required courses, but may exempt. Exemptions are granted by demonstration of competency through an exam. Communications courses cannot be exempted.
